Disadvantages of Using a Hydraulic Press
time:2023-03-10 views:(点击 1,014 次)
Hydraulic presses are indispensable tools in many industries. They compress and shape large pieces of metal or other strong materials with ease.
Hydraulic presses can be an incredibly useful tool, but they also pose a potential risk of injury to those who use them. Here are some of the most common disadvantages associated with using a hydraulic press:
1. It is expensive
Machine shops and industrial manufacturers must consider the cost of running a hydraulic press when considering maintenance expenses, parts costs, and replacement.
Hydraulic presses come in a range of sizes, from tiny air over hydraulic units to massive ones that weigh several hundred tons. Smaller models are perfect for home or small shop repairs while larger ones are used by large companies or people needing regular specialty tasks.
A hydraulic press works by compressing fluid between a plunger and ram to generate force. This process relies on Pascal's principle for pressure on liquids.
2. It is not easy to maintain
Maintaining and servicing hydraulic press systems requires special expertise. Each one has specific requirements that must be addressed for optimal performance.
Hydraulic presses are essential tools in many industries, such as agriculture and repair shops. They're used for tasks like separating rusted parts, straightening bent objects and compressing unwanted materials into smaller cubes.
Maintaining a hydraulic press requires checking its operating temperature and oil level. Doing this helps identify any problems with its pump, valve or motor before they cause major downtime and expense.
3. It is noisy
Hydraulic presses generate a lot of noise, especially while they're running. This background noise can make it difficult for workers to focus on their task at hand.
Furthermore, excessive noise can pose serious health and safety hazards to those around the machine. That is why it is imperative to reduce its volume of sound emissions.
Hydraulic presses are employed for compressing powdered materials into various designs and shapes. They find applications in food production, cosmetics production and medicine manufacturing as well.
4. It is difficult to control
Hydraulic presses are among the most energy-efficient presses on the market, but they can be challenging to manage due to their multiple axes that make it difficult to regulate force and speed of the press.
Large hydraulic presses require expensive maintenance and can cause extensive damage to equipment and machinery.
Hydraulic presses can be challenging to control and are one of the highest consumers of electricity on the grid. This poses a problem as it puts undue strain on power plants, potentially leading to blackouts or brownouts.
5. It is dangerous
When used incorrectly, hydraulic presses can be highly hazardous. They have the potential for causing serious injuries such as traumatic amputations.
These machines are utilized in a range of industries, from automotive to industrial manufacturing. While they provide valuable tools, they also present an immense safety risk for operators and those around the machine.
To keep your employees safe, always inspect the hydraulic press before beginning work. Doing this can help avoid any leaks or pressure issues from occurring.
